What Is Drone Inspection?


Drone inspections are an advanced method of conducting comprehensive assessments and examinations of various assets, properties, and infrastructure using un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s). This innovative approach leverages the agility and versatility of drones to access challenging or remote locations easily.


How Do Drone Inspections Work?


Drone inspection companies deploy specialised drones equipped with high-resolution cameras and sensors. Our skilled pilots remotely operate these drones and navigate them precisely to inspect structures, gather valuable information and record detailed visual data.


Why Are Drone Inspections Used?


The adoption of drone inspection is driven by several key advantages. First, it's a cost-effective alternative to traditional inspection methods, eliminating the need for expensive equipment and labour-intensive processes. Second, it's exceptionally quick and efficient, as drones can swiftly cover large areas and capture data efficiently, reducing project timelines. It also eliminates the time taken to set up the safety equipment and the time taken to reach the inspection area in traditional methods. Third, it's chosen for its safety benefits, allowing workers to avoid potentially hazardous situations when manually inspecting challenging or dangerous environments.


What Are Drone Inspections Used For?


The applications of UAV inspection services span a wide range of industries. In housing, it plays a crucial role in property inspections, including condition assessments, roof evaluations, and pre-purchase surveys. In the energy sector, drones are instrumental in assessing the performance and maintenance needs of solar panels, wind turbines, and power lines. For infrastructure, drone inspection is employed to inspect bridges, railways, roads, and pipelines for maintenance and safety checks. Additionally, it finds use in environmental monitoring, helping monitor natural resources, wildlife, and ecosystems. These diverse applications emphasise the versatility and effectiveness of drone inspection in meeting various inspection needs across industries. How Much Does a Drone Inspection Cost?

The drone inspection cost can vary depending on several factors. We offer tailored pricing to suit different types of inspections, whether it's for commercial properties, residential homes, or industrial facilities. The cost also considers what needs to be inspected, the complexity of the project, and the amount of footage or imagery required. For example, a drone roof inspection will cost less than a drone windmill inspection.   • Are Drones Used for Home Inspections?

    Yes, drones for home inspections are becoming increasingly popular. They offer a versatile solution for assessing various aspects of residential properties, including roofs, chimneys, gutters, and drainage systems. Using high-resolution imagery and data capture, drones provide an efficient and cost-effective means of inspecting hard-to-reach areas and identifying maintenance or repair needs. This technology has revolutionised how homeowners and property managers ensure the integrity and safety of their homes.

  • Are Drone Inspections More Cost-Effective Than Traditional Methods?

    Yes, drone inspections are often more cost-effective than traditional methods. They eliminate the need for expensive equipment, scaffolding, or manual labour, reducing overall inspection expenses. Additionally, drones are quicker, allowing for faster assessments and minimised disruption.
